Step 1: Register and Participate in the Bootcamp
-
Commit to attending all sessions, workshops, and mentorship activities throughout the program.
Step 2: Complete Required Activities
-
Take part in team challenges, develop your MVP, and submit all required assignments and deliverables.
Step 3: Present Your Final Pitch
-
Pitch your business concept to a panel of experts, demonstrating your progress and the feasibility of your idea.
Step 4: Take and Pass the Final Exam
-
Validate your understanding of key concepts by completing a short assessment covering the core bootcamp content.
-
You can take the final exam either online or in person, based on your preference or availability.
-
The exam will validate your understanding of the core concepts taught throughout the bootcamp. Detailed instructions on how to access the online exam or the in-person exam location will be provided during the program.
Step 5: Meet the Evaluation Criteria
-
Certification is awarded based on active participation, project quality, pitch effectiveness, and exam performance.
Step 6: Receive Your Certification
-
Upon successful completion of all steps, you'll receive the official SEED Bootcamp Certification as proof of your entrepreneurial readiness.
Overview
The SEED Bootcamp Certification is an immersive, high-impact program designed to empower aspiring entrepreneurs with the knowledge, skills, and mindset required to transform ideas into viable ventures. Tailored for early-stage founders, students, and innovators, the bootcamp simulates the entrepreneurial journey from ideation to pitching.
Throughout the program, participants engage in interactive workshops, collaborative team challenges, and one-on-one mentorship sessions with industry professionals.
The curriculum is built around real-world startup methodologies, including design thinking, lean startup principles, and agile business modeling.
Participants will define their target audience, validate their ideas through market research, and build a minimum viable product (MVP). The experience culminates in a demo day-style pitch presentation, where individuals or teams present their startup concepts to a panel of experts and receive constructive feedback.
Whether you're looking to launch your first startup or simply gain entrepreneurial skills to apply in your career, the SEED Bootcamp Certification provides a powerful foundation and an official certification to mark your achievement.
